Endometriosis is the growth of tissue outside of the uterus. Tissue can grow on the fallopian tubes, ovaries, and abdominal cavity. In severe cases, endometriosis can extend to the bladder, ureter, and kidneys.
Some mild cases of endometriosis and pelvic pain can be treated with hormonal therapy and other medications. Most cases of endometriosis will require endometriosis excision surgery in order to remove inflammatory endometriosis tissue, relieve pain, and help restore fertility.
What is excision of endometriosis?
Excision is the careful removal of endometriosis lesions through minimally invasive surgery. Through excision, deep tissue is removed beyond the surface.
Why is excision the preferred method of treatment?
Endometriosis excision is the preferred method of treatment because it removes damaged tissue down to its roots. If endometriosis tissue is left behind, tissue can continue to grow and patients will continue to experience pain. With excision, there is a significant decrease in scar tissue and damage to organs and other healthy tissues.
How is excision performed?
Excision of endometriosis is done through minimally invasive laparoscopy or robotic surgery utilizing the da Vinci robotic surgical system for more complex cases.
What happens after the tissue is removed?
Once the diseased tissue is removed, the specimen is sent to pathology to specifically diagnose the tissue as endometriosis and to rule out endometrial cancer. Pathology reports help identify the severity of the disease and thoroughness of the procedure.
